Sadd-e Cham-e Gardān
Sadd-e Cham-e Gardān is a dam in Ilam Province, Iran and has an elevation of 979 metres.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Anjir
Village
Anjir is a village in Gachi Rural District, Gachi District, Malekshahi County, Ilam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 807, in 100 families. The village is populated by Kurds. Anjir is situated 8 km south of Sadd-e Cham-e Gardān.
Mehr
Town
Mehr is a city in, and the capital of, Gachi District of Malekshahi County, Ilam province, Iran. Mehr is situated 8 km southeast of Sadd-e Cham-e Gardān.
Baleyn
Village
Baleyn is a village in Keshvari Rural District, in the Central District of Ilam County, Ilam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 168, in 32 families. The village is populated by Kurds. Baleyn is situated 9 km northeast of Sadd-e Cham-e Gardān.
